Handover — Top Floor Quiet Room

Priya, the quiet room on level 9 at Calder House is now bookable again after the ventilation fix. Please keep the blinds down until the glare film arrives, and log any booking clashes with facilities. The door lock was rekeyed on Tuesday, so use the new code below.

badge for fajog-fahap: bdg-G-50

// Cold-start tuning for the Pellworth serverless handlers.
// Release managers: these constants control pre-warm pool size and
// initialization timeouts. Raising the pool reduces first-request
// latency after a deploy but increases idle cost on the Harlowe
// cluster. Adjust only in coordination with the capacity review,
// and record changes in the rollout log. Current values are below.

constants for kawif-fahaf:
QUOTAS = {
    "ulawyn": 5,
    "quenael": 10,
    "wenath": 2,
    "ulaix": 1,
}

CI note: RateMirror parity checker. If the nightly job fails on the Cresthaven hotel fixtures, it's almost always the mock tariff feed drifting out of sync with the snapshot data — regenerate fixtures before touching checker logic. Flaky failures on the Dunmoor suite mean the sandbox rate API throttled us; rerun once, then escalate. Don't bump the comparison tolerance without sign-off from the pricing lead. Logs land in the parity-nightly artifact bundle. The last known-good checker build is pinned below for reference.

session token of yahap-fafop = htk9_f6aa94135

### Checklist: Retention sweeper dry run

Before cutting Larkfield 4.2, run the retention sweeper in dry-run mode against staging and eyeball the deletion report — last time it almost ate the audit tables, so don't skip this. Sign off only after counts look sane. Verified against the build noted here.

pipeline stamp: htk9_608b8770b

Ticket: Markright pipeline failing since Tuesday. The render workers can't fetch sanitizer configs from the Quillbase internal service — credential expired, nobody rotated it. Renders fall back to plain text, so downstream previews look broken. Fix: swap the key in the worker env and redeploy both render pools. Platform issued a replacement this morning, valid for twelve months. New key follows below.

API key for yagag-fawif: zpat4_Gful